Where will the captured video be viewed

This parameter characterizes how many points each frame of the captured video will consist of (the more points, the better the image will be), and this also depends on the TV model:

  • SD cameras are suitable for viewing on CRT TVs (resolution 720 × 576)
  • HD cameras are good for playback on HD Ready TVs (1280 × 720 resolution)
  • AVCHD cameras are the highest quality, playback on TVs with Full HD (resolution 1920 × 1080)

What media will the video be recorded on?

Today, there are four options for the media on which video is recorded:

  • MiniDV, camcorders with this kind of media save video to a small cassette with magnetic tape, the recording time is one hour.
  • DVD, use of miniature 8 cm discs.
  • HDD, camcorders with this type of media use small hard drives for video recording. The average video length is 25 hours.
  • Flash, a memory card is used for recording, it is the easiest and most convenient, but the price is correspondingly higher.

Optics

One of the main parameters of video quality, it is responsible for good color reproduction and image brightness.

When selecting, pay attention to the focus distance in the camcorder

The shorter the focal length, the larger the image will fit into the frame.

Image resolution for video shooting

Megapixels mean two functions - electronic image stabilization and image resolution when taking photos, but at the same time they have nothing to do with video quality, so you should not pay attention to this indicator when choosing a video camera.

Increase

There are two types of magnification:

  • optical, variable focal length
  • digital, the approximation is carried out by the software of the video camera

It is better to stop your choice at optical magnification.

Night shooting mode

For amateur camcorders, you shouldn't pay attention to this parameter. video captured at night will be dark, a good image will only come out if there is additional light, and this is not always possible.

Lcd screen

Almost all cameras have this type of screen, but the larger the screen, the faster the camera's battery will drain.

Camera dimensions

When choosing a camcorder, pay attention to its dimensions, it should be well understood that if the camcorder has small dimensions, then, as a rule, the video quality in such cameras leaves much to be desired.
